Leach's only year at OU was a testimony to the overwhelming stupidity of John Blake. After we won that game, I told people sitting in the Tower Building food court immediately after the game "next year, Stoops & Leach will run us out of Fair Park".

The following year, people I didn't know asked me how I knew that a year in advance. It wasn't rocket science. Stoops and Leach had NO/ZERO WRs. They had a truckload of RBs they were trying to convert to WRs; running the wrong routes and with stone hands. I also knew Mack Brown & Greg Davis.

Well, Leach left for Tech and Mangino was brought in; enter a few WRs and that equaled one of the most embarrassing performances in Texas history. As if the scoreboard wasn't enough of an embarrassment, we had players shoving coaches (even knocking them down) on the sideline - storming to the bench and throwing helmets. Make no mistake, Mack NEVER missed clapping his hands. In the meanwhile, OU went on to win the National Championship.

Only positive of that day was I got to meet Bob Stoops, shake his hand, and congratulate him. As the man who introduced me to him after the game said, "Coach, there is no man on earth is hurts more to be here than this guy".

As a football fanatic, it was a thing of surgical precision the way Mangino dissected our defense and his defense (along with Mack's player selection) stifled our offense. As a Longhorn, it was one of the longest, worst games I've ever endured, & yes, I stayed to the bitter end.
